21:01:55bluebrotherpamaury: does mkimxboot embed dualboot code in mkimxboot / libmkimxboot? I.e. do we have the same situation as with mkamsboot?
21:02:01pamaurybut the bootloader didn't change, only mkimxboot
21:02:06pamaurybluebrother: yes
21:02:12 Quit mortalis (Quit: KVIrc 4.1.1 Equilibrium http://www.kvirc.net/)
21:02:20bluebrotherpamaury: not good :(
21:02:32bluebrotherwhy? Is that necessary?
21:02:44pamaurydoing it differently would be really complicated
21:03:02bluebrotherwhy that?
21:03:19CIA-44c735ff2 build result: All green
21:03:56pamaurybecause of the sb file format, the code embedded in mkimxboot needs to be inserted at the right place, you can only do that when you have the OF file, it's not actually part of the rockbox binary
21:04:24jlbiasinipamaury: the real question is now how to update the bootloader without booting into OF... :/
21:04:35bluebrothersure, but why does the dualboot code need to be embedded in mkimxboot / libmkimxboot?
21:05:03bluebrotheryou're basically embedding a binary blob, so you could also load that blob from a file
21:05:55pamaurythat woudl require to change the format of the bootloader file, add more code to produce it...And this stub will basically *never* change
21:06:35bluebrotherwell, I've just seen a change to it so it does change.
21:06:47pamauryAnother option would be to have the bootloader file use the sb file format itself, that's doable
21:06:49bluebrotheras we had recently with the mkamsboot issue
21:07:10bluebrotherjust to make this clear, I'm talking about dualboot.o here.
21:07:30bluebrotherand loading that as additional file doesn't need a change in the bootloader file format.
21:08:02bluebrotheras for Rockbox Utility we can simply load another file from the server. Though having it in one file would be nicer of course. But that could also be done by putting it in a zip
21:09:06jlbiasinipamaury: haha it's seems i'm off for what you did with kumi. He let the info on the forum
21:09:10pamauryThe change happened because the port is not final, but I'll investigate the issue and tried to find a nicer way
21:09:58bluebrotherwell, the same could be said for the mkamsboot case. And it requires a new version of Rockbox Utility to deploy the update.

23:03:38 Join james31 [0] (4a524490@gateway/web/freenode/ip.74.82.68.144)
23:05:09james31Hi, I read on your page that you're working on a version of Rockbox for Android.
23:05:53james31Is it a regular Android app, written in java?
23:06:06bluebrother^no
23:06:23bluebrother^Rockbox is written in C, and Android doesn't change that.
23:06:24james31...
23:06:25Tornetechnically, yes :)
23:06:42Torneit's an android app that happens to have a giant native library that contains rockbox's entire playback and UI engine
23:06:43bluebrother^Android requires some Java stuff, but you can still use C code.
23:06:48james31I know Rockbox is written in C.
23:07:10james31Ohhhhh OK.
23:07:26rarogThis reminds me that I wanted to submit a bug report with android version... I ignores the unicode settings and will not show the cyrillic letters in the songs, though it works well on the same rockbox version on fuze+ with same files.
23:07:27bluebrother^do you actually expect rewriting a codebase the size of Rockbox in Java to be something people want to do?
23:07:34bluebrother^especially if you have C developers? ;-)
23:08:15james31Well...no. ._.
23:08:33 Quit bluebrother^ (Changing host)
23:08:33 Join bluebrother^ [0] (~dom@rockbox/developer/bluebrother)
23:08:52bluebrother^that's the point :)
23:09:18bluebrother^plus, native code is pretty much always faster than going through some VM
23:10:54bluebrother^either way, one of the "problems" of Rockbox on Android is that it looks like Rockbox, not like an Android application.
